0

我正在使用带有 MySQL 数据库和 Padrino 的 Sequel。要从我正在使用的数据库中获取统计信息:

class Stats < Sequel::Model(:"#{OTHER_DB}__stats")
end

OTHER_DB 是 stats 表所在的数据库的名称。一切正常,使用此类时我成功获得了统计信息,但是在启动 padrino 时出现此错误:

FATAL - [30/Apr/2012 11:33:29] "Mysql2::Error: Table 'api_test.stats' doesn't exist: DESCRIBE stats"

api_test 是我没有指定任何其他内容时使用的默认数据库的名称。

为什么我会收到此错误?我该如何预防?

4

1 回答 1

3

这是由于 Sequel 中的一个错误。它将在明天的 3.35.0 版本中修复。

于 2012-04-30T16:10:38.347 回答